AM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2024 in Review

2,477 of the 6,925 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) for Q2 2024, worth a combined $181B — down 9% from $199B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 238 funds closed out of AMD and 206 opened new positions — a net loss of 32 holders — while 807 trimmed existing stakes and 1,204 added.

The largest buyer was BlackRock, adding an estimated $933M. The largest seller was GQG Partners, exiting entirely with an estimated $1.45B sold.
